Secret Differences Between Search Engine Optimization and PPC



Are you wondering what sets search engine optimization and PPC apart?

Well, allow' online search engine optimization in and explore the crucial differences in between these 2 electronic marketing techniques.

First and foremost, SEARCH ENGINE OPTIMIZATION, which stands for Seo, concentrates on improving your web site's organic search rankings. It involves optimizing your web site's content, structure, and technical aspects to make it extra attractive to online search engine.

On the other hand, PPC, or Pay-Per-Click advertising and marketing, is a paid advertising and marketing model where you bid on search phrases and spend for each click your ad. Unlike SEO, PPC provides prompt visibility on internet search engine results web pages.

Additionally, SEO is a long-term strategy that requires continuous effort and persistence, while pay per click uses more control and prompt results.

Benefits of Pay Per Click Advertising And Marketing



Maximize your online exposure and reach your target audience efficiently with pay per click marketing.

Pay-Per-Click (PAY PER CLICK) advertising offers several advantages that can significantly profit your service.


First of all, PPC enables immediate results. Unlike search engine optimization, which requires time to rate naturally in internet search engine, pay per click advertisements can be established and introduced swiftly, driving immediate website traffic to your website.

Secondly, pay per click offers specific targeting options. With PPC, you can pick details keyword phrases, demographics, locations, and also the time of day when your ads will be shown. This degree of targeting makes certain that your ads are seen by the right people at the right time, increasing the possibilities of conversions.
